Former Reserve Bank economist Michael Reddell says it's getting harder to know how much the economy's growing or shrinking.
Stats NZ estimates GDP rose 0.2 percent in the December quarter, below most forecasts.
But Reddell says it's also revised the figures for previous quarters.
He says the 0.2 for December could still potentially be revised up as high as 0.5 percent, or as low as minus 0.1.
